Pro Bono Report: Alumni Report from Chad

Kramer Levin has many distinguished alumni who have gone on to serve society as judges, magistrates, prosecutors, public defenders, civil rights lawyers, and law professors, and in other public interest capacities.  We’re especially proud of former corporate associate Jonathan Vessey, who spent the last two years as a Peace Corps volunteer, teaching English to Seventh and Eighth grade students in N’Djamena, Chad.  Jonathan also helped raise money for a new school building to house a local student population that grew 40 percent over three years.  Supported with contributions from U.S. friends (including many at Kramer Levin), the project broke ground in December 2004 and was largely completed by the spring of 2005.
